Operational Framework Behind Withdrawal Times
Unlike traditional banking processes, online betting platforms often rely on a combination of payment processors, digital wallets, and internal compliance checks. Betfrost employs a multi-layered verification system to prevent fraud and money laundering, which can influence withdrawal duration.
| Withdrawal Method | Standard Processing Time | Notes |
|---|---|---|
| Bank Transfer | 1-3 Business Days | Depends on banking hours and verification status |
| e-Wallets (e.g., PayPal, Skrill) | Within 24 Hours | Faster processing, subject to account verification |
| Cryptocurrency | Within 1 Hour | Highly rapid; dependent on network confirmation |
In the case of Betfrost, their operational model aims to deliver withdrawal times that align with industry standards, often prioritizing e-wallets due to their speed. However, initial verification steps can prolong the first-time withdrawal, a common practice aimed at securing user accounts.
Challenges and Industry Benchmarks in Withdrawal Times
Despite technological advancements, certain challenges persist:
- Verification Delays: New accounts often undergo additional KYC procedures, temporarily extending withdrawal times.
- Bank Processing Limitations: Banking institutions may impose weekends or holidays that delay fund transfer completion.
- Regulatory Scrutiny: Regulatory bodies require compliance checks that can affect payout speeds, especially in jurisdictions like the UK.
According to a 2022 survey by Industry Insights, the average withdrawal time for reputable operators in the UK hovers around 24-48 hours for e-wallet transactions and up to 72 hours for bank transfers.
